    I’m having trouble with morning meals. In the past I’ve been bad about skipping breakfast. I am not really hungry in the mornings so I’ve tried to make myself eat the breakfast recommended. But then I’m not hungry by snack and forget to eat the morning snack. I’m noticing that this is causing me problems over eating later. Any suggestions are appreciated. Should I cut some food for breakfast?

    #40937

    Do you have suggested times a day we should eat, I feel like I am eating my mid morning snack too close to breakfast and lunch?

    #40941

    Hi, nella. It’s great that you’re so in tune with your body’s signals. It would be better to skip the morning snack rather than breakfast, or to drink your snack. If you like smoothies and shakes, we have an extensive collection of ideas in our “Recipes” section; if you want something salty, we have ideas for hearty soups, as well. You can also try cutting back a little on the starchy carbs, as proteins are more likely to help you avoid evening binges.

    I’m just starting out and have a question about portion sizes. When the diet calls for 3 oz of meat, is that the weight before or after cooking? Also, when it calls for 1/2 c. pasta or rice, is that after cooking? How do I calculate how much pasta or rice expands when cooked?

    Hi, Melody, and welcome! Animal flesh products are before cooking (though if they are lean, it doesn’t really matter), and fruit, nuts, and seeds are raw, while grain products and starchy vegetables are cooked or baked, and vegetables are raw unless otherwise specified.
